Filmmaker Allan George: Sounds Perfect (Interview)

Chances are, as you are reading this, Allan George is winging his way to North America…and you helped send him there. Allan is an up-and-coming young filmmaker whose short film, Sounds Perfect, is being shown in Toronto and Austin. Thanks to being granted “short film travel funding” from the New Zealand Film Commission, Allan George will soon be rubbing shoulders with the likes of film director Robert Rodriguez and Breaking Bad creator Vince Gilligan at the 20th Austin Film Festival where Sounds Perfect is being screened.

In typical Kiwi fashion, Allan George and his co-director/writer Greg Stubbings made the seven-minute short film on the smell of an oily rag…or just under $300.00. The film follows the exploits of Dave Dobson, an “audio enhancement engineer” who works on adult films. Needless to say, its a comedy.
